We have a saying for that in Greek: Ουδέν μονιμότερον του προσωρινού

"Nothing more permanent than the temporary"

In Norwegian we have the (made up, but widespread) word 'Permasorisk' (a mangling of permanent and provisorisk) to describe a solution which is by no means meant to be permanent, but solves the original problem well enough that there no longer is a need for the permanent solution...
